Universal-cover homology conjecture for positive intermediate curvature

From papers

Let MnM^n be a closed manifold with 3n73\leq n\leq 7, and let M\overline M be its universal cover. Assume that

Hn(M,Z)=Hn1(M,Z)==Hnm+1(M,Z)=0.H_n(\overline M,\mathbb{Z})=H_{n-1}(\overline M,\mathbb{Z})=\cdots=H_{n-m+1}(\overline M,\mathbb{Z})=0.

Universal-cover homology conjecture. Then MM does not admit a metric with positive mm-intermediate curvature. The conjecture is proposed as a common generalization of the aspherical-manifold and generalized Geroch results; the source does not establish it in full.
